In my case it was for mobile wireless signaling traffic (all the coordination for creating a mobile internet connection, handing the connection off between towers, etc), and I'd credit it as one of the reasons you're mobile internet connection is so stable. When LTE first came out, myself and many others solved all sorts of bugs in the equipment and protocols by using or building these sorts of tools.
80% of the relevant outcome was typically to get a true-to-the-wire sniffer capture (switch mirrors won't always mirror 100% of packets for various reasons) for troubleshooting performance of whatever the complaint of the day from the server team was.
19% was for feeding a security monitoring systems which looked for abnormal flow patterns to let us know a server was compromised.
1% was for the call recording system compliance requirement for the emergency department.
